Reformatear fechas en formato MM/dd/yyyy usando JavaScript
Una tarea común en el desarrollo web es reformatear fechas a formatos específicos. En JavaScript, hay varias formas de lograr esto para fechas en el formato 'aaaa-MM-ddThh:mm:ss hh:mm'.
Un método implica usar el objeto Date() integrado en JavaScript . A continuación se muestra una forma sencilla de reformatear una fecha en formato MM/dd/aaaa:
var date = new Date('2010-10-11T00:00:00 05:30');
alert(((date.getMonth() > 8) ? (date.getMonth() 1) : ('0' (date.getMonth() 1))) '/' ((date.getDate() > 9) ? date.getDate() : ('0' date.getDate())) '/' date.getFullYear());
En este código, primero creamos un nuevo objeto Date usando el '2010-10-11T00:00:00 05:30' cadena. Luego usamos los métodos getMonth(), getDate() y getFullYear() para extraer los valores correspondientes.
Tenga en cuenta que los meses de JavaScript están indexados en 0, por lo que debemos agregar 1 al índice del mes para obtener el formato deseado. También manejamos casos en los que el mes o día es menor que 10 agregando un '0' inicial para mantener la coherencia.
Al alertar el resultado de esta expresión se muestra la fecha formateada en el formato MM/dd/aaaa, por ejemplo : "11/10/2010". Este método proporciona una solución conveniente y confiable para convertir fechas al formato deseado.
Descargo de responsabilidad: Todos los recursos proporcionados provienen en parte de Internet. Si existe alguna infracción de sus derechos de autor u otros derechos e intereses, explique los motivos detallados y proporcione pruebas de los derechos de autor o derechos e intereses y luego envíelos al correo electrónico: [email protected]. Lo manejaremos por usted lo antes posible.
Copyright© 2022 湘ICP备2022001581号-3